计算机软件开发标准文档.pdfVIP

  • 1
  • 0
  • 约4.59万字
  • 约 83页
  • 2026-02-14 发布于河南
  • 举报

计算机软件开发标准文档

讣算机软件产品开发文件编制指南GB8567-88Guidelinesforcomputersoftware

productdevelopmentdocumentation

中华人民共和国国家标准UDC681(3

引言

1目的

一项计算机软件的筹划、研制及实现,构成一个软件开发项U。一个软件开发项目

的进行,一般需要在人力和自动化资源等方面作重大的投资。为了保证项目开发的成

功,最经济地花费这些投资,并且便于运行和维护,在开发工作的每一阶段,都需要编

制二定的文件。这些文件连同计算机程序及数据一起,构成为计算机软件。文件是计

算机软件中不可缺少的组成部分,它的作用是:

a(作为开发人员在一定阶段内的工作成果和结束标志;

b(向管理人员提供软件开发过程中的进展和情况,把软件开发过程中的一些“不

可见的”事物转换成“可见的”文字资料。以便管理人员在各个阶段检查开发讣划

的实施进展,使之能够判断原定LI标是否已达到,还将继续耗用资源的种类和数

量;

C(记录开发过程中的技术信息,便于协调以后的软件开发、使用和修改;

d(提供对软件的有关运行、维护和培训的信息,便于管理人员、开发人员、操作

人员和用户之间相互了解彼此的工作;

e(向潜在用户报导软件的功能和性能,使他们能判定该软件能否服务于自己的

换言之,本指南认为:文件的编制必须适应计算机软件整个生存周期的需要。

计算机软件所包含的文件有两类:一类是开发过程中填写的各种图表,可称之为工

作表格;另一类则是应编制的技术资料或技术管理资料,可称之为文件。本指南规定

软件文件的编制形式,并提供对这些规定的解释。本指南的LI的是使得所编制的软

件文件确实能够起到软件文件应该发挥的作用。

2范围

本指南是一份指导性文件。本指甫建议,在一项计算机软件的开发过程中,一般地

说,应该产生十四种文件。这十四种文件是:

可行性研究报告;

项口开发计划;

软件需求说明书;

数据要求说明书;

概要设讣说明书;

详细设讣说明书;

数据库设计说明书;

用户手册;

操作手册;

模块开发卷宗;

测试计划;

测试分析报告;

开发进度月报;

项口开发总结报告。

本指南将给出开发过程中建议产生的这十四种文件的编制指导,同时,本指南也是

这十四种文件的编写质量的检验准则。但是,本指南并未涉及软件开发

程中如何填写工作表格的问题。

一般地说,一个软件总是一个计算机系统(包括硬件、固件和软件)的组成部分。

鉴于计算机系统的多样性,本指南一般不涉及整个系统开发中的文件编

问题,本指南仅仅是软件开发过程中的文件编制指南。

3文件的使用者

对于使用文件的人员而言,他们所关心的文件的种类,随他们所承担的工作

而异。

管理人员:可行性研究报告,

项LI开发计划,

模块开发卷宗,

开发进度月报,

项目开发总结报告;

开发人员:可行性研究报告,

项口开发计划,

软件需求说明书,

数据要求说明书,

概要设讣说明书,

详细设计说明书,

数据库设计说明书,

测试计划,

测试分析报告;

维护人员:设计说明书,

测试分析报告,

模块开发卷宗;

用户:用户手册,

操作手册。

尽管本指南提出了在软件开发中文件编制的要求,但并不意味着这些文件都必须交

给用户。一项软件的用户应该得到的文件的种类山供应者与用户之间签订的合同规

定。

第一篇文件的编制指导

4软件生存周期与各种文件的编制

一项计算机软件,从出现一个构思之日起,经过这项软件开发成功投入使用,直到

最后决定停止使用,并被另一一项软件代替之时止,被认为是该软件的一个生存周

期。一般地说这个软件生存周期可以分成以下六个阶段:可行性与计划研究阶段

需求分析阶段

设计阶段

实现阶段

测试阶段

运行与维护阶段

在可行性研究与计划阶段内,要确定该软件的开发LI标和总的要求,要进行可行

性分析、投资一收益分析、制订开发计划,并完成应编制的文件。

在需求分析阶段内,由系统分析人员对被设计的系统进行系统分析,确定对该软件

的各项功能、性能需求和设讣约束,确定对文件编制的要求,作

文档评论(0)

1亿VIP精品文档

相关文档